Product Overview

Category

The MURS160T3G belongs to the category of ultrafast rectifiers.

Use

It is commonly used in power supply applications, freewheeling diodes, and polarity protection.

Characteristics

  • Ultrafast reverse recovery time
  • Low forward voltage drop
  • High frequency operation
  • Soft recovery characteristics

Package

The MURS160T3G is available in a DO-214AC (SMA) package.

Essence

The essence of the MURS160T3G lies in its ultrafast rectification capabilities, making it suitable for high-frequency operations.

Packaging/Quantity

The MURS160T3G is typically packaged in reels with a quantity of 3000 units per reel.

Specifications

  • Peak Repetitive Reverse Voltage: 600V
  • Average Rectified Forward Current: 1A
  • Forward Voltage Drop: 0.95V at 1A
  • Reverse Recovery Time: 35ns
  • Operating Temperature Range: -65°C to +175°C

Detailed Pin Configuration

The MURS160T3G has a standard DO-214AC (SMA) package with two pins. Pin 1 is the anode, and pin 2 is the cathode.

  1. What is the maximum voltage rating of MURS160T3G?

    • The maximum voltage rating of MURS160T3G is 600 volts.
  2. What is the forward current rating of MURS160T3G?

    • The forward current rating of MURS160T3G is 1 ampere.
  3. Can MURS160T3G be used in high-frequency applications?

    • Yes, MURS160T3G can be used in high-frequency applications due to its fast switching characteristics.
  4. Is MURS160T3G suitable for use in rectifier circuits?

    • Yes, MURS160T3G is commonly used in rectifier circuits due to its high efficiency and low forward voltage drop.
  5. What is the reverse recovery time of MURS160T3G?

    • The reverse recovery time of MURS160T3G is typically 35 nanoseconds.
  6. Can MURS160T3G be used in power supply designs?

    • Yes, MURS160T3G is often used in power supply designs due to its high reliability and low power loss.
  7. Does MURS160T3G have a low leakage current?

    • Yes, MURS160T3G has a low reverse leakage current, making it suitable for low-power applications.
  8. What is the operating temperature range of MURS160T3G?

    • The operating temperature range of MURS160T3G is -65°C to 175°C.
